Pleasing 1876 Twenty Cent, PR66

1876 20C PR66 PCGS. Medium toned, yet the underlying surfaces still display most of their reflective qualities. The obverse exhibits a mixture of sky-blue, lavender, and gold-tan in the fields, and a light to medium gray central device. The reverse is a more even sky-blue and gray in the fields, with a wisp or two of lavender, and a light to medium gray central device. An attentive strike delivers sharp definition to the design elements, save for minor softness on the eagle's right (facing) claw, and the surfaces are nicely preserved. Only 1,260 of these proofs were struck. Population: 10 in 66, 0 finer (6/08).(Registry values: N4719)
